  11. Russia uses 2 types of 7.62 rounds. rimless 7.62 x 39 for the AK47 range and the belt fed MGs such as the MKT/PKM etc use a rimmed 7.62 x 54R (R = Rimmed), none of these rounds are compatible with NATO as NATO are classified as 7.62x51mm. Baz.

  14. CVR(T) had a blackout switch which turned off all the lights, this was initially fitted to turn off all the "white" lights and turn on the IR headlights, if I remember correctly. Baz.
